By following Your credit score, also known as FICO score, is a numerical representation of your credit history. Your score is calculated based on the positive and negative information in your credit reports. The more negative or inaccurate information you have in your credit reports, the lower your credit score will be. The lower your credit score is, the higher your interest rate will be. The first thing you should do before applying for a new mortgage is to request copies of your credit reports and carefully scrutinize the records for errors. Even the slightest error in your credit report can significantly reduce your score. There are three agencies that maintain your credit records and these records are prone to mistakes.
